#getridofants #antsinthebathroom #ants #bathroom. How Can I Get Rid of Ants in My Bathroom? To tackle the pesky problem of ants in your bathroom, start by identifying and sealing any entry points. These tiny invaders often find their way through cracks or gaps, so inspect your bathroom meticulously.
Use caulk or weatherstripping to close these openings, creating an effective barrier against future ant incursions. Keeping your bathroom clean. The good news is that there are several ways to get rid of ants in the bathroom, and you can also prevent them from returning.
